Remember to maintain security and privacy. Do not share sensitive information. Procedimento.com.br may make mistakes. Verify important information. Termo de Responsabilidade

Técnicas Avançadas de Monitoramento de Desempenho no Windows

Público-Alvo: Usuários intermediários e avançados


O monitoramento de desempenho é uma prática essencial para garantir a estabilidade e eficiência de um sistema Windows. Neste artigo, vamos explorar técnicas avançadas de monitoramento que permitirão aos administradores de sistemas obter informações detalhadas sobre o desempenho do sistema, identificar gargalos e tomar medidas corretivas.


Exemplos:
1. Monitoramento de consumo de recursos com o PowerShell:
O PowerShell é uma ferramenta poderosa para automação e gerenciamento no Windows. Podemos utilizar seus recursos para monitorar o consumo de recursos do sistema, como CPU, memória e disco. Abaixo está um exemplo de script em PowerShell que coleta informações de desempenho e as exibe em tempo real:


$counter = Get-Counter -Counter '\Processor(_Total)\% Processor Time', '\Memory\Available MBytes', '\LogicalDisk(C:)\% Free Space' -Continuous

while ($true) {
$sample = $counter.ReadNextSample()
$cpuUsage = $sample.CounterSamples[0].CookedValue
$availableMemory = $sample.CounterSamples[1].CookedValue
$freeDiskSpace = $sample.CounterSamples[2].CookedValue

Write-Host "CPU Usage: $cpuUsage%"
Write-Host "Available Memory: $availableMemory MB"
Write-Host "Free Disk Space: $freeDiskSpace%"
}

2. Monitoramento de eventos com o Event Viewer:
O Event Viewer é uma ferramenta nativa do Windows que registra eventos do sistema e aplicativos. Podemos utilizar o Event Viewer para monitorar eventos específicos e receber notificações quando ocorrerem. Por exemplo, podemos monitorar eventos relacionados a erros de disco rígido e ser notificados por e-mail quando um erro ocorrer. Para isso, siga os passos abaixo:



  • Abra o Event Viewer e navegue até "Windows Logs" > "System".

  • Clique com o botão direito do mouse em "System" e selecione "Filter Current Log".

  • Na janela de filtro, selecione "By Source" e digite o nome do evento que deseja monitorar, por exemplo, "Disk".

  • Clique em "OK" e, em seguida, clique com o botão direito do mouse em "System" novamente e selecione "Attach Task To This Event".

  • Siga as instruções para configurar uma tarefa que envie um e-mail quando o evento ocorrer.


Aprimore suas habilidades de monitoramento de desempenho no Windows com essas técnicas avançadas! Compartilhe este artigo com seus amigos administradores de sistemas para que eles também possam se beneficiar dessas dicas valiosas.


To share Download PDF